Mumbai: Tariq Hussain may not be a name that many may know of today. But the nephew of filmmakers Nasir and Tahir Hussain was once considered as a strong competitor to superstar Rishi Kapoor.
Years have passed since he crooned Kya hua tera wada on the big screen and made women swoon over him. Today, he is hardly a patch on his younger self.
In fact when we met him at a party, he was surprised that we recognised him.
"I work for a courier company and don't intend to do any more films. I am happy with my current job and my house in Four Bungalows (Mumbai suburbs)," he told us turning down our request for a longer interview.
Tariq had acted in eight films before he disappeared from the limelight.
The sudden disappearance had something to do with a three-film contract he had signed with Nasir Hussain. The films took forever to make and Tariq grew too old to play the hero.
